Aditya Tiwari

Engineer with expertise in Cybersecurity and Software Development | Gitlab | MS Cybersecurity, Georgia Tech | 11+ years | AI | Security automation with AI

Bengaluru, Karnataka, India

About

1. I am a Senior Full Stack developer specialising in Ruby on Rails. 2. Executing various projects using technologies such as Ruby, Golang, Docker, Kubernetes, Python, version control using Git, C/C++, Google app engine, Heroku, unit testing tool like Rspec, Cucumber and Capybara. You can see a glimpse of my work on github.com/aditya01933 3. Abilities in handling multiple priorities, with a bias for action and a genuine interest in personal and professional development.

Experience

  • Senior Backend Engineer - Secure at GitLab
    Jun 2021 - Present · 5 yrs 1 mo

    1. Developing and maintaining Secret Detection, Dependency Scanning, License Scanning, and Continuous Vulnerability Scanning related code. 2. Developing and maintaining various Coverage fuzzing engines written in different languages like Golang, Python, Java, JS etc.. 3. Writing new features for DAST and other secure lifecycle products in the main ruby GitLab application. My opensource contribution can be seen here: https://gitlab.com/atiwari71 https://about.gitlab.com/stages-devops-lifecycle/secure/

  • Senior Software Engineer at Citrix
    Nov 2018 - Jun 2021 · 2 yrs 8 mos

    Worked on e-signature platform, RightSignature.

  • Senior Software Engineer at Saltside
    Nov 2016 - Oct 2018 · 2 yrs

    Saltside is a company on a mission to build leading online marketplaces in underserved markets, creating sustainable value for the community. Currently with a focus on Asia and Africa. We are a market leader in classifieds in many countries. Our sites are amongst the biggest sites in their respective markets. 1. In my daily work I'm managing services side of our central code base which is responsible for running our markets. My responsibilities include, technical implementation, architectural developments, PR reviews etc. 2. Working in core backend team and market specific team of Srilanka -www.ikman.lk​. 3. As a passionate engineer I also work a lot hands-on in the backend areas as well as on architectural level, designing our solutions. 4. A selection of the technologies used: Ruby, Go/Golang, AWS (many different services), MongoDB, DynamoDB, Apache Thrift, kubernetes, Docker, Elasticsearch etc.

  • Mentor at Mentive
    May 2016 - Jun 2017 · 1 yr 2 mos

    Mentor for Indian region in course offered by UC-Berkeley on agile web development using Ruby on rails .

  • Full Stack Web Developer at Recroup
    Sep 2015 - Nov 2016 · 1 yr 3 mos

    1. Developed complete backend Api using service oriented architecture. 2. Developing AI based algorithm for job re-targeting automation with google adwords. 3. Documented structure of new Api based application to change old plan Ror application for better scalability. Used all rails best practices like Non-activerecord models, decorators, services, Thin model/controller, DRY, dry-validations, namespacing etc. 4. Worked with both No-sql(mongodb) and sql(Postgresql) database. 5. Api code base is completely Test driven using Rspec.